CKG JESSICA ATTENDS
ANIMAL THERAPY DAY AT STATE CAPITOL

CKG Jessica took part in Animal Therapy Day at the State Capitol where she was honored by State Representative Diana Urban for her mission to help animals. Jessica was recognized by Representative Urban within the Hall of the House during the Connecticut House of Representatives April 12 Session.

"You're a voice for abused and neglected animals,"said Rep. Urban of CKG Jessica. "Your efforts lead the way for others, your passion for our furry friends may only be surpassed by your kindness to them. We commend your leadership and wish you every success in the future."


Jessica's day at the State Capitol also consisted of meeting with legislative and executive branch leaders, including Lt. Governor Nancy Wyman, to discuss protecting animals in Connecticut and taking part in the Animal Therapy Day press conference alongside Rep. Urban & other animal advocates.
